Lodge Nagano was fantastic! Warm breakfasts cooked every day, pleasant guests, and access to all town Onsens. They also offer daily activities, so when the snow wasn't great we only rode a half-day and went on a tour to see the snow monkeys that afternoon. The staff are really cool people and easy to talk to, along with the guests, lots of international travelers. The town has lots of good souvenir shops and great restaurants. There are also a few bars, even a karaoke bar that was quite lively.

We visited late March, I would definitely like to return one year, but definitely earlier in the season, when there is much better snow cover and frequent powder days. However, there is plenty of terrain on the mountain and lots of great trails.

After a day of skiing, the lodge has a nice warm fireplace in front of some couches and a TV to lounge in, perfect! Also, free tea and coffee. I look forward to booking my next stay at Lodge Nagano.

This is a lodge for Westerners. Whilst Lodge Nagano provides a little flavor of Japan it’s largely very Westernised, yet there is more than enough Japanese culture outside the front door for cultural immersion. The lodge is like a solace where you can retreat at the end of the day in the knowledge that you can speak English to your heart’s content.

The communal areas at the lodge are very conducive to socializing, and as everyone is very friendly, it’s a great place to meet people.

The rooms are comfortable and it’s not really an inconvenience to have shared bathrooms. It seems criminal to have a shower at the lodge when there are so many onsens to sample.

The hosts are really friendly and will make sure you get the most out of your Nozawa Onsen holiday.

Lodge Nagano is a great place to stay particularly if you are on a budget and you want to have the comfort of being around multi-lingual hosts who can speak English and Japanese.

Luke the lodge manager has spent several years in Nozawa Onsen and is very knowlegable about the village and where the best places are to ski and board. If you need to order a taxi or book a restaurant, Luke speaks fluent Japanese so that makes life so easy.

We stayed in a bunk room which we had between the two of us. The room was cosy and catered well for our luggage. It could be a bit of a squeeze with 4 to a room however if you are on a tight budget then that would be a small sacrifice to pay. The other advantage was that we had wireless internet access from our room (although I believe the next level above struggles to get a signal).

I am always a bit dubious about shared facilities and having to walk around bumping into walls at night, however the lodge had a good number of seperate mens and womens facilities on each floor, and no matter where your room was it was only a couple of paces to the loo.

In terms of facilities, Lodge Nagano had a cosy lounge with flat screen TV and DVD Player. This is a great place to get away from everyone if you just want to chill out. There is a lovely communal eating area which is also the social hub of the lodge.

The daily breakfast is pretty much a western breakfast with cereals and toast however you also get the options of some Japanese dishes such as rice and eggs cooked in the onsen.

We only got to spend a couple of days / nights here however we could have easily settled in for a week and been very happy.
